Transaction 14c73fdbca051ae750e7d08a4b61077b1e65233aefbf93f333304e4bccfc57b2

1 Input
2 Outputs
  • 14c73fdbca051ae750e7d08a4b61077b1e65233aefbf93f333304e4bccfc57b2:0
  • value  5288000
    address  3M9NqVFwn3d571uBLLH1awYXKw6eWeGWsc
  • 14c73fdbca051ae750e7d08a4b61077b1e65233aefbf93f333304e4bccfc57b2:1
  • value  443211817
    address  3M76cjfk5dTn3ioP6KfKCEpRFg8mc1oDT5